David Beckham has never been just a football legend. Over the years, he has evolved into a style authority whose name carries weight in both sports and fashion. His latest chapter comes with the unveiling of his second collaboration with BOSS, the heritage German brand known for precision tailoring and a quietly confident aesthetic. Together, they’ve delivered a Fall/Winter 2025 collection that feels like a masterclass in how to balance elegance with ease.
This new offering draws inspiration from Beckham’s own experiences in the colder months, particularly his time spent in the countryside. He wanted the collection to echo that sense of comfort you feel when you are wrapped in layers, away from the city but still connected to it. “From the start of the creative process, I wanted to design a collection that gives the feeling of being at home, in the countryside, during the winter,” Beckham shared. That guiding vision comes through clearly in the clothes.





Textures take center stage here. Knitwear arrives thick, cozy, and tactile, designed to be layered without looking heavy. Relaxed trousers provide freedom of movement, creating silhouettes that look just as natural by a fireplace as they do at a gallery opening. Outerwear is the anchor of the collection, with coats and jackets that manage to be functional yet refined, bridging the rural and urban divide. You can imagine Beckham himself moving seamlessly from a frosty morning walk through the fields to an evening event in London, wearing the same piece.
What makes this collaboration feel distinct is the way it taps into Beckham’s personal style. He has always been known for dressing with intention but never fuss. The partnership with BOSS highlights that ethos, offering garments that bring warmth and sophistication without sacrificing wearability. It’s a collection that understands the modern man’s life, where comfort and polish are no longer opposites but partners.
